The Huawei Mate 30 has an overall score of 84, which is a bit better than the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G's global score of 81.5. The Huawei Mate 30 is a way older and just a little heavier cellphone than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G, but Huawei was able to make it a little bit thinner anyway. Both devices in this comparison review come with Android OS, but Huawei Mate 30 has older 10 version while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G has Android 11.
The Huawei Mate 30 and the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G both have very similar screens, and although the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G has a slightly better resolution of 1080 x 2400 pixels and a little bit higher pixel count per inch in the screen, they both have a screen with the same size. Huawei Mate 30 has a bit better processing unit than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G, and although they both have the same number of cores, the Huawei Mate 30 also has 4 GB more RAM.
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G has a much greater storage capacity to install applications and games than Huawei Mate 30, because although it has only 64 GB internal storage, it also counts with an external SD slot that holds a maximum of 1 TB. The Huawei Mate 30 has a much better camera than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G, because although it has a lower resolution back facing camera, and they both have a same size aperture, the Huawei Mate 30 also counts with a way better 3840x2160 video resolution.
Xiaomi POCO M4 Pro 5G has superior battery life than Huawei Mate 30, because it has a 5000mAh battery size.
